Format for Submitted Material

When submitting text or images to the studio please ensure that they are in the proper format and that you have either the rights or permissions to use the material. 

Images

  • ImagesCan be submitted in either jpg, gif, png, bmp, or pdf formats.  Please ensure that they are:
    • Properly named in lowercase and not containing any spaces.
    • Denote their desired location on the site [eg.: about-us-image1.jpg, homepage-image2.png, etc... ]. 
    • Large enough to be used for the site [ie. do NOT send an image that is 150px x 150px that needs to be used in a space that requires a 340px x 400px image].

      Enlargement of images and changes in aspect ratio will severely degrade the image being used and you will not be impressed with the final outcome.  For best results use High Resolution images [300 dpi or greater] and supply them in the same size format or even a larger format than may be required.

Documents

  • Documents:  Text destined for web pages will ONLY be accepted in .txt format [Notepad or Wordpad] and must be sent in separate files that are clearly named with the title of the Article [eg. about-us.txt, contact-info.txt, homepage.txt, etc...].  Please make sure that you use a spell-checker to verify your text prior to uploading it to the server as we do not edit your text in any way.

    Documents meant to be attachments must be sent in pdf format.  If you are not capable of sending in pdf format then another format may be submitted but a small fee will be applied for proper file conversion.  We suggest that you use the 'File Conversion" utility on our site to create the pdf.
